Understanding Non-UK Casino Options
A non-UK casino, as the name suggests, is an online gambling platform that isn’t licensed and regulated by the United Kingdom Gambling Commission (UKGC). Instead, these casinos typically operate under licenses from other reputable authorities, such as the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A), Curaçao eGaming, or the Gibraltar Regulatory Authority. This distinction is important because licensing jurisdictions have different rules regarding player protection, game fairness, and operator conduct. This results in more variety and options for players.
The appeal of a non-UK casino stems from several factors. UKGC regulations, while designed to protect players, can sometimes be perceived as restrictive. For example, limitations on bonus offers, wagering requirements, and the availability of certain games can be frustrating for some players. Non-UK casinos often boast more generous promotions, a wider selection of games, and fewer restrictions on withdrawals. It’s vital, however, to understand that operating outside UKGC jurisdiction means a different level of consumer protection.

Things to Consider Before Playing
While the advantages of a non-UK casino are enticing, it’s important to proceed with caution and due diligence. Player protection standards may not be as stringent as those enforced by the UKGC. Thoroughly researching the casino’s licensing jurisdiction, security measures, and reputation is paramount. Look for casinos that employ SSL encryption to protect your personal and financial information. Robust security features are non-negotiable, when deciding to play.
Understanding the casino’s terms and conditions is also vital. Pay close attention to wagering requirements, bonus restrictions, and withdrawal policies. Ensure that you fully comprehend the rules before accepting any bonuses or promotions. Furthermore, investigate the dispute resolution process. A reputable casino will offer a fair and transparent mechanism for addressing player complaints. Before starting to place bets, verify the measures to ensure your safety.
Here’s a guide on crucial aspects to verify before committing to a non-UK casino:
- Licensing Jurisdiction: Confirm the licensing authority and its reputation.
- Security Measures: Verify SSL encryption and data protection protocols.
- Terms and Conditions: Carefully review wagering requirements, bonus restrictions, and withdrawal policies.
- Customer Support: Assess the responsiveness and helpfulness of customer support channels.
- Reputation and Reviews: Research online reviews and player feedback.
Legal Implications and Responsible Gambling
Playing at a non uk casino from within the United Kingdom is generally not illegal. The UKGC does not actively prosecute players for using offshore casinos. However, you are responsible for understanding and complying with UK tax laws regarding any winnings. It’s essential to declare any gambling income to HMRC. It is also important to understand that you relinquish the protection afforded by the UKGC, meaning you may have fewer avenues for recourse if disputes arise.
Responsible gambling remains paramount, regardless of which casino you choose. Set deposit limits, utilize self-exclusion tools if necessary, and never gamble more than you can afford to lose. If you feel you may be developing a gambling problem, seek help from organizations such as GamCare or BeGambleAware. Remember, gambling should be undertaken as a form of entertainment, not as a solution to financial problems.
